Andy,

Presumably you are aware that the price is so cheap because this model comes with the 3-cell battery, which is only good for 3 or 4 hours. You can buy an extra 6-cell battery (good for 7 or 8 hours) for around a hundred and ten quid - but then it would have been cheaper to buy the more expensive model in the first place

In fact you can buy the 6-cell model in black for less than two hundred and seventy notes at Ebuyer - so if you need the larger battery you would be better off buying from there!!
